Then and Now – The Transformation of The John Gorrie a condominium

November 12th, 2013 · Leave a Comment

It wasn’t long ago – less than two decades, in fact – that hundreds of students were receiving an education at John Gorrie Junior High School in the Riverside neighborhood. Named after famous Floridian Dr. John Gorrie, the inventor of air conditioning and the first ice machine, the John Gorrie school opened its doors in 1923 and permanently closed them to students in 1997.

Sustainable Neighborhood Tour Showcases Riverside and Downtown

September 23rd, 2011 · Leave a Comment

More than 50 people turned out last night for the Sustainable Neighborhood Tour presented by Urban Land Institute (ULI) North Florida and the First Coast American Planning Association (APA). The tour showcased the sustainability of urban neighborhoods like Riverside, which was recently named one of the 10 Great Neighborhoods in America by APA, and potential new areas of development in downtown Jacksonville.
